Melinda Hamilton is a scholar working on Emergency Medicine,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health and General Health Professions. According to data from OpenAlex, Melinda Hamilton has authored 18 papers receiving a total of 487 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Emergency Medicine, 5 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health and 4 papers in General Health Professions. Recurrent topics in Melinda Hamilton's work include Cardiac Arrest and Resuscitation (4 papers), Emergency and Acute Care Studies (3 papers) and Simulation-Based Education in Healthcare (2 papers). Melinda Hamilton is often cited by papers focused on Cardiac Arrest and Resuscitation (4 papers), Emergency and Acute Care Studies (3 papers) and Simulation-Based Education in Healthcare (2 papers). Melinda Hamilton collaborates with scholars based in United States, United Kingdom and Sweden. Melinda Hamilton's co-authors include Vinay Nadkarni, Peter A. Meaney, Mary Fran Hazinski, Mary E. Mancini, Farhan Bhanji, Elizabeth A. Hunt, Elizabeth Sinz, Theresa Hoadley, Mary Ann McNeil and David L. Rodgers and has published in prestigious journals such as Circulation, Blood and PEDIATRICS.
